什么是Ducky?
Ducky 是一个全面的检索平台,简化了开发者实现语义搜索和检索增强生成 (RAG) 系统的过程。该服务通过单一托管解决方案处理复杂的基础设施挑战,包括向量数据库、嵌入模型、分块策略、查询转换和重排序系统。凭借其多阶段检索流程,Ducky 使开发者能够快速将准确的搜索功能集成到应用中,而无需管理底层技术复杂性。该平台通过 Python SDK 提供无缝集成,并支持从快速原型开发到生产规模应用的各种部署场景。
主要功能
多阶段检索流程
完整的搜索基础设施,处理文本分块、查询重写、混合搜索和重排序,提供上下文相关的结果,而不仅仅是相似匹配。
开发者优先的集成方式
简单的 Python SDK 配合全面的文档,让开发者能在几秒钟内实现语义搜索,同时 Ducky 管理所有后端基础设施。
托管基础设施
完全托管的解决方案,无需配置向量数据库、嵌入模型或扩展基础设施,自动优化性能和准确性。
LLM Agent 增强
为语言模型 agent 提供直接集成能力,提供上下文感知的信息检索,减少幻觉并提高响应准确性。
灵活的部署选项
支持从快速实验到生产部署的各种实现方法,为开发者提供慷慨的免费套餐和清晰的价格结构。
1. Ducky 与自建 RAG 系统有何不同?⌄
Ducky 消除了选择和配置向量数据库、嵌入模型、分块策略和重排序系统的复杂性。您可以获得生产就绪的多阶段流程,而无需承担基础设施开销。
2. 我可以多快开始使用 Ducky?⌄
您可以使用 Python SDK 在几秒钟内开始搜索。只需创建索引、添加文档,即可开始检索结果,无需任何基础设施设置。
3. Ducky 是否支持不同类型的内容和文件格式?⌄
是的,Ducky 处理各种内容类型,并自动管理不同文档格式的分块策略,以优化检索准确性。
4. 我可以将 Ducky 与现有的 LLM 应用集成吗?⌄
当然可以。Ducky 专为增强 LLM agent 和应用而设计,通过提供上下文感知的检索来减少幻觉并提高响应质量。
5. 免费套餐包含什么?⌄
Ducky 提供慷慨的免费套餐,支持希望在扩展到生产使用前试验平台的开发者。
6. Ducky 如何确保搜索准确性?⌄
Ducky 使用多阶段系统,结合混合搜索、查询重写和重排序,提供上下文相关的结果,而不仅仅是语义相似的结果。
